About

Studies and work experience: 10/78 – 3/90 study in biology and agriculture at the university in Bonn 9/81 – 9/82 practical studies in agriculture 10/82 – 3/83 guest studies in agricultural projects in India 08/85 professional beekeeper examination 4/86 diploma in agriculture thesis under the instruction of Prof. Dr. W. Drescher on: Bee toxicity of plant-protective agents under different conditions of application 7/86 – 7/90 PhD thesis under the instruction of Prof. Dr. W. Drescher on: Genetically based differences in the susceptibility of honeybee colonies (Apis mellifera L.) to the Varroa mite (Varroa jacobsoni Oud.) as a basis for a selection on increase tolerability since 05/90 Scientific employee at Landesbetrieb Landwirtschaft Hessen (LLH) Bee institute since 09/97 Head of the LLH Bee institute Key interests: ? Honey bee pathology ? Honey bee genetics and breeding ? Mating biology artificial insemination and management of honey bee mating stations ? Colony management schemes ? Effects of modern agricultural practices on bee industry Lectures publication and cooperation ? Numerous lectures at national and international meetings at universities and within bee keeper training courses ? Author of more than 300 papers in scientific and technical bee journals; book contributions on bee pathology and bee breeding ? Author of IWF-film “Selection of honeybees” ? Coordinator of several national and international bee breeding projects
